Malaysia: Kuala Medang, Pahang, fighting,1952.
Scenes of the jungle fight against terrorism in which British, Australian and Malayan troops took part. Royal Navy helicopters transported personn...
MichaelRogge • 25,461 views
ngamo52Nick
commented:
Yes, the Kiwis did serve in Malaya. The NZSAS was in Malaya from 1955-57, 1 NZ Inf Regt was based at Taiping, Perak State from 1957-59 and 2 NZ Inf Regt took over from 1 NZ Inf Regt from 1959-61. There were also a number of Kiwi officers and WO's with the Fijian Bn from 1953-55.
